Part a: Determine Base, Height, Area
Shape I (Triangle)

Step1: Recall triangle area formula

Area of triangle: $A = \frac{1}{2} \times \text{base} \times \text{height}$
Given base = 5, height = 2.

Step2: Calculate area

$A = \frac{1}{2} \times 5 \times 2 = 5$

Shape J (Parallelogram)

Step1: Recall parallelogram area formula

Area of parallelogram: $A = \text{base} \times \text{height}$
Given base = 5, height = 2.

Step2: Calculate area

$A = 5 \times 2 = 10$

Shape K (Parallelogram)

Step1: Recall parallelogram area formula

Area of parallelogram: $A = \text{base} \times \text{height}$
Given base = 5, height = 2.

Step2: Calculate area

$A = 5 \times 2 = 10$
